Step into the drivers seat of innovation as a Hardware/Service Technician supporting cutting-edge vehicle testing and development programs! In this hands-on role youll source and install parts conduct both standardized and real-world vehicle tests and deliver detailed data reports to engineering teams. Youll work closely with service garages partner organizations and internal stakeholders to ensure each test is executed safely accurately and consistently.
Roles and Responsibilities:
Source and procure new/used vehicle parts needed for testing.
Secure and manage test vehicles from Customers and partner organizations.
Conduct and document vehicle tests including alignment suspension diagnostics emissions testing and drivetrain performance evaluation.
Work with service garages to install parts and ensure proper execution of standardized vehicle tests (e.g. brake testing wheel alignment suspension diagnostics).
Interpret and document test results from measurement systems used in vehicle servicing (e.g. alignment machines brake testers emissions analyzers).
Provide detailed test data files and reports to engineering teams including outputs from vehicle diagnostic and measurement tools.
Perform controlled vehicle testing under specified driving conditions to capture real-world performance data.
Collaborate with service garage technicians and engineering teams to provide alternative testing methods when standard test procedures cannot be applied.
Maintain detailed records of tests faults and repair conditions ensuring clear documentation for technical development teams.
Required Qualifications:
5 years hands-on experience in automotive service validation labs or vehicle testing environments.
Proficiency with alignment systems brake dynamometers emissions analyzers and diagnostic tools.
Strong mechanical aptitude and familiarity with suspension braking emissions and drivetrain systems.
Excellent data logging and technical writing skills; proficiency in Excel or test data software.
Valid drivers license with a clean driving record; willingness to perform on-road testing.
Strong organizational skills attention to detail and ability to manage multiple vehicles/parts requests simultaneously.
Preferred Qualifications:
Associates degree or certificate in Automotive Technology Mechanical Engineering or related field.
Experience with vehicle fleet management software or enterprise asset management systems.
Basic welding or fabrication skills for custom test fixtures.
OSHA or ASE certification in automotive diagnostics or testing.
